The City of Mt. Shasta is in the planning phase of a library expansion project. The project consists of an addition to the current library to accommodate more people and upgrade services. The public library is located at 515 E Alma Street next to Sisson Elementary School. The library is part of the County library system which offers services and materials to the general public.
The library expansion project is managed by the City of Mt. Shasta and Mt. Shasta Engineering. Mt. Shasta Engineering was awarded the architectural and engineering contract in April of 2018 and will provide the City with building and environmental documents. Project Description
The public library will experience close to a doubling in square footage to increase the capacity and an upgrade to the current building for ADA compliance. The concept drawings, prepared by a subcommittee of the Library Tax Advisory Committee, desire new spaces in the addition for private studying, small meetings, and more library space. These concept drawings drove the City Council in April of 2018 to begin a formal architectural and engineering process for the proposed building. The concept drawings are a starting point for the project and may change throughout the process.
